Output 103543d3917da8d91a56c680ac9ed849147b76031ce12fa05ea8965a0dfa7c26:0

value
607121
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 ad5f32fc89f330734baddc3eff0f693ca112b31f OP_EQUALVERIFY OP_CHECKSIG
address
1GohwjxdAFmBeXZtMZ3NfqFZ2ftMkkWEdD
transaction
103543d3917da8d91a56c680ac9ed849147b76031ce12fa05ea8965a0dfa7c26
spent
true